Classic Hairstyles for Men

Classic hairstyles have remained timeless for good reason. These classics emanate elegance and elegance. One of the most iconic time-honored haircuts is the "classic side part." This look showcases neatly combed hair with a distinct part on one side. It's perfect for formal occasions and business environments, conveying an air of professionalism and refinement. The side part has been a classic choice for generations and continues to be a go-to choice for gentlemen who want an elegant look.

Another time-honored favorite is the "pompadour." This look involves brushing the hair to create volume, creating a full-bodied appearance. It was made famous by Elvis Presley and continues to be an emblem of vintage allure. Classic hairstyles like these often require consistent upkeep and the use of traditional styling products like pomade or hair wax. The commitment to maintaining a flawless timeless appearance can be seen in the dedication of barbershops that specialize in these styles.



Contemporary Hairstyles for Men

Present-day looks, on the other hand, are all about staying up-to-date with today's trends. These styles often showcase shorter sides and back, while the top is left longer for flexibility and creativity. One popular modern hairstyle is the "fade." It's characterized by a gradual transition from short to long hair, creating an immaculate and stylish appearance. The fade has gained enormous popularity in recent years, thanks partially to its flexibility and capacity to match a wide range of facial features.

The "undercut" is another modern choice, where the sides and back are shaved very short or even completely, while the top remains longer and can be styled in numerous ways. Modern hairstyles tend to require less maintenance but may involve the use of styling products like hair gel or clay to achieve the desired look. The convenience and contemporary aesthetic of modern hairstyles make them appealing to men with busy lives or those who want a current and stylish appearance.
